Transaction 5ec09e55f3fce766069d8fba8857e97167516526377b98e5545831c96592aec3
1 Input
1 Output
-
5ec09e55f3fce766069d8fba8857e97167516526377b98e5545831c96592aec3:0
- value
- 622264
- script pubkey
- OP_0 OP_PUSHBYTES_20 e0195449237a658a9b9faa6c888d7705f9bda491
- address
- bc1quqv4gjfr0fjc4xul4fkg3rthqhummfy3ctsg4s